Built-In Efficiencies
When compared to stamping or forming manufacturing methods, our photochemical machining has efficiencies built into every step of the process to produce precise and complex metal bipolar and cooling plates with ease.
- Optimized Channel Options
- Channels on one side of the plate
- Symmetrical channels on both sides of the plate
- Asymmetrical channels on both sides of the plate
- Channel surfaces within US DOE’s roughness standards
- Tighter Radiuses
When channels are etched at the same time, we can better accommodate complex design patterns on thinner materials with tighter radiuses for better gas and fluid flow. - Burr- and Stress-Free
Photochemical machining does not utilize heat or force so parts remain smooth and free from stresses or burrs that can compromise stack bonding.

Learn more about our features
- Metal thickness: Up to 0.100”
- Channel depth: Up to 030” deep
- Channel width: Minimum of .006”
- Plate length and width: Up to 24” x 48”
- Linear dimension tolerances: +/-10% of channel depth
